Early 2015 - Feb. 03The West Side : Disney SpringsPlanet Hollywood Planet Hollywood will be transformed into a four-story stargazing observatory to "match the design aesthetic of Disney Springs." The interior will feature spherical, planet-shaped lighting fixtures and will create a welcoming atmosphere for fans to celebrate a new generation of superstar entertainers, while retaining the old movie memorabilia. There will be a new outdoor terrace and an outdoor bar space called Stargazers that will feature live entertainment. The main dining room will include a DJ. Planet Hollywood's renovations will be completed in 2016.
